Description

Superb neon blue chalcanthite crystals, that glow when backlit, are set on a matrix with voltaite crystals. The very rich paragenesis, include excellent groups of rhomboclase, groups of transparent coquimbite, white hairy halotrichite crystals, yellow copiapite microballs and scattered szomolnokite crystals plus a minor group of römerite.

Chalcanthite from Riotinto is very rare, as most of the labeled as such, are in fact, melanterit, and even it is extremely rare in good crystals. Exceptional specimen from this classic locality, no more available. More photos avalaible upon request.
